Transaction 34bf38da0119857b0743dd56b5e015a9d4274721f6668832205a288a5d30408e
1 Input
1 Output
-
34bf38da0119857b0743dd56b5e015a9d4274721f6668832205a288a5d30408e:0
- value
- 789017
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0c6306d8ff70535e77b73cedfe61c1f5210d18c2 OP_EQUAL
- address
- 32pWfLxHPi2esVpmwyY1fDrjXe8GNmsVgq